Author Barndt, Deborah.

Title Tangled routes : women, work, and globalization on the tomato trail / Deborah Barndt.

Imprint Lanham, Md. : Rowman & Littlefield Publishers, c2008.

Copies

Location Call No. OPAC Message Status
 Axe 3rd Floor Stacks  331.4816648 B259t 2008    ---  Available
Edition 2nd ed.
Description xxi, 335 p. : ill., maps ; 27 cm.
Bibliography Includes bibliographical references and index.
Contents Across space and through time: tomatl meets the corporate tomato -- Frames and filters: theoretical and methodological approaches -- Arch deluxe with a smile: women never stop at McDonald's -- You can count on us: scanning cashiers at Loblaws Supermarkets -- On the move for food: truckers and transnational migrants -- Picking and packing for the north: agricultural workers at Empaque Santa Rosa -- Crossing sectors and borders: weaving a holistic analysis -- Signs of hope: taking action for justice and sustainability.
Subject Women in the food industry -- Mexico.
Women agricultural laborers -- Mexico.
Foreign trade and employment -- North America.
Tomatoes -- North America.
